DoubleTree Hilton Westborough Wedding – Caroll & Jeremy

Oh my gosh, I had such a blast photographing Caroll and Jeremy on their wedding day at the DoubleTree Hilton in Westborough. It was the perfect day in spite of all the craziness of  TLC filming and everything (yes, this wedding is going to be on I Found the Gown). I could not be happier for the two of them.

Caroll and Jeremy didn’t date until a couple years after they graduated college. He is from Kentucky and she’s from New England. They had a baby girl, a VERY cute baby girl who’s going to be a heart breaker one day :) and Jeremy had been in Afghanistan since Caroll was 6 months pregnant. They’ve gone through a lot and I’m so glad that they’re having the much deserved happy ending… or I should say happy beginning as a family.

I’ve heard a lot of great things about Bumble Bee Landing but didn’t get to see their bouquets until the wedding day, they were GORGEOUS!

The Log Cabin Holyoke Wedding – Allison & Ryan

Wow, I can’t believe how beautiful Allison and Ryan’s wedding at the Log Cabin, Holyoke was. If you ask me what I loved most about the wedding, it would be the ceremony overlooking mountains and forests. My dream wedding is on an actual mountain top and this is the closest I’ve seen so far. I haven’t quite figured out why mountain, as opposed to a beach, or vineyard. I’ll let you know once I figured it out. But anyways…

Allison and Ryan’s wedding is one of the MOST special ones to me because they were the very first client who booked me for wedding coverage, and I’m extremely grateful and honored that they have this incredible amount of trust in me. All of this wouldn’t have happened if I hadn’t photographed the fashion show at my school and one of the runway model’s mom, Donna, was friends with Allison.  I feel like I’ve known Allison since forever. From the first time we met to their engagement session and now, it’s been almost 2 years.

Here’s the story about how Allison and Ryan met. When they were 16, still in high school, they went on a blind date set up by their friends. Not having a clue how it would unfold, they turned out to be the perfect match. I’ve always believed that opposites attract. Allison and Ryan were quite opposite from each other. Allison is like the party girl and Ryan would take some time for him to warm up. Despite the differences, they’ve been together ever since. Even in college, they made every effort to see each other. Allison went to UMass Amherst and Ryan went to Curry College. They would drive for 2.5 hours to see each other on a regular basis. This, my friend, is commitment and dedication.

Fast forward to May of 2010, while on a trip to Chicago, he finally put a ring on it. They tied the knot in 2012 at the beautiful Log Cabin in Holyoke. The mountain view is spectacular, words can not describe it, you have to see the pictures for yourself…

Live Production – Nuns Gone Wild

As you may already know, I study film/production at Northeastern. This semester I’m taking a television studio production class. We have three productions that we have to do live throughout the semester, meaning that all the filming has to be done live. It’s actually pretty nerve-wracking because we had to time everything extremely precisely down to the seconds. This is one of the three productions we filmed and it was a 30-second commercial about a Nuns Gone Wild DVD product we “sell”.

We tried to be funny. As you can see, it was a couple seconds over and we had pointed deducted. We had to take out a few lines in the script and the voice over guy was trying to read as fast as he could. Nonetheless, I’m proud of the hard work we put into this and I think it’s wicked funny.

Boston Public Library Courtyard Wedding

Guess what? I finally had the chance to photograph a wedding at the Boston Public Library. Thanks to Shang Chen Photography, whom I second shot for Lisa & Seth’s wedding. Because of their love for reading, it was a book-themed wedding, hence it took place at a library. It was actually one of the most beautiful wedding venues I’ve ever seen. We had the whole library to ourselves and the reception room was ridiculously pretty (did I mention I love it even more when there’s uplighting?)
